deploy/config_variables.sh
#!/bin/bash
#==================================================================================
# Uses environment variables within Travis CI to populate includes/settings.inc.php
# prior to deployment. This allows secrets (e.g., API keys) to be stored in Travis,
# while the settings file is stored on GitHub.
#==================================================================================
# Define the list of environmental variables that we need to populate during deployment.
variables=(
AWS_ACCESS_KEY
AWS_SECRET_KEY
PDO_DSN
PDO_SERVER
PDO_USERNAME
PDO_PASSWORD
MEMCACHED_SERVER
MYSQL_DATABASE
SLACK_WEBHOOK
)
# Iterate over the variables and make sure that they're all populated.
for i in "${variables[@]}"
do
if [ -z "${!i}" ]; then
echo "GitHub Actions has no value set for $i -- aborting"
exit 1
fi
done
# Now iterate over again and perform the replacement.
cp includes/settings-default.inc.php includes/settings.inc.php
for i in "${variables[@]}"
do
sed -i -e "s|define('$i', '')|define('$i', '${!i}')|g" includes/settings.inc.php
done
